Lined with trendy boutiques, home goods stores, art galleries and restaurants all housed in charming historic buildings dating back as far as 1799, Main Street has plenty to catch your eye, not to mention your appetite! The Downtown Franklin Association and its members are dedicated to preserving the history and charm of our community, supporting small business, building collaborative marketing campaigns, and hosting signature festivals and events each year.
